Need a Wii? Look no Further!
According to this Reuters story, Wal-Mart’s site is to put “tens of thousands” of Wiis on sale tomorrow. The US retailer will offer the machine for $249.24, and a “value bundle,” which includes the console and other items like an extra set of controllers, for $329, while supplies last. Grey logo news “two years late,” Says Nintendo
Reports this morning of Nintendo changing its logo to grey are “two years late,” the company said today. Nintendo UK told CVG that the grey logo launched along with the Wii two years ago. “We are using grey, but the racetrack logo can be represented in a number of different colours.
